Slide Controller Location on a 08 KSDP 3916

Front and back slides will not extend whether on shore power or generator power(driver side slides work fine).When trying to extend front I get a "whirring" sound and no sound when trying rear slide. I'm assuming I don't have a fuse problem due to sound and am assuming controller problem. Thinking of switching passenger and driver controllers to prove or disprove controller malfunction. Where can I find the controllers and should I be looking at other issues? Thanks!

Hi glemo81540,
Look under the bathroom sinks and vanities. If not there, look in the middle of the basement up by the frame rails.

As Gary said plus under kitchen sink or in linen closet or on your frame rails.
Check your 12v fuse panel for loose wiring at screw connections both + and - leads.
When you find the controllers unplug wiring connectors, pull connector plug and check wires in plug and clean with a contact spray especially if on frame rails box may not be tightly sealed.
Motors need to work with a good 12v's. May want to check negative battery cables to chassis frame.

I dont have a KS but my LR slide controller is under the sink by the entry door and I found my BR slide controller by accident the other day. It's mounted to wall inside a lower BR storage door. You may want to open all your BR closet doors and stick you head in to find it as they are hard to see (and in my case hard to get to).
